    So How Do I Setup A Custom NameServer With GoDaddy?

    Ive been told that i need to add a nameserver to my GoDaddy account for one of the main domain names we own, which the host will then point to some kind of ip address then all i will have to do for DNS in the future is set ns1.mydomain.com ns2.mydomain.com but i cant find anywhere in GoDaddy to actually set this up, has anyone done this with GoDaddy and if so, where do i find the relevant section of the site to get this setup?

    godaddy has a faq on this, check their help.

    but most importantly, if you are setting up your own nameservers, you will need to work with your host to setup 2 IP addresses, run the bind service and actually run the nameserver files from your server. You should contact them first.
